« Reply #205 on: July 07, 2015, 07:00:07 AM »
She has a weft right? You should be able to wash and condition it with people conditioner. Don't brush it but use a wide tooth comb to comb the conditioner through. Form the curls with your fingers how you want them to look, then let the conditioner set over night. The next day rinse it out with cold water. Reset any curls that need it by forming with your fingers. Let her hair dry. You can also hang her upside down to dry if you want a bit of bounce with the curl. Be careful to not let the water get into her eye holes.
